Train services on the Sengkang and Punggol LRT lines were disrupted due to a system fault on Tuesday morning (Oct 1).
Stomper Crystal was on her way to work when the LRT train she was on stopped at Punggol station at about 5.39am.
"Me and four other passengers were stuck in the train for about three minutes before the staff forced open to the door in the middle of the railway," she said.
"I was rushing to work so I did not know how long the power trip lasted for."
SBS Transit tweeted that services on the Sengkang and Punggol LRT lines were disrupted from 6.08am.

Free bridging and regular bus services were available at designated bus stops near the affected stations.
Services on the Punggol LRT line resumed at about 7am while train service on the Sengkang LRT line resumed at about 8.04am.
